Wonderful Memento

A wonderful memento of the band from the early Charisma days was unearthed by fan Stephen Green.  It was likely to have been drawn by bassist Colin Wilson. Huge thanks to Stephen for letting us share his memories of a gig at Bolton Institute of Technology.

Reunion Gig – Graham, Chris & Pauline

To coincide with the release of the live Foxtrot Tour album, we’re thrilled to announce that the band will be playing a one off gig in Surrey on Sunday May 13th. featuring the original ’72 lineup of Graham Smith, Pauline Adams and Chris Adams.
